package NET.worlds.network; public class ServerURL { private String _serverType = null; private String _serverHost = null; private String _serverOptions = null; public String getHost() { return this._serverHost; } public String getType() { return this._serverType; } public ServerURL(String serverURL) throws InvalidServerURLException { String origServerURL = serverURL; int txtPos = serverURL.indexOf("://"); if (txtPos >= 0) { String protocol = serverURL.substring(0, txtPos); assert protocol.equals("worldserver"); serverURL = serverURL.substring(txtPos + 3); } int typePos = serverURL.indexOf(47); if (typePos >= 0) { this._serverHost = serverURL.substring(0, typePos); serverURL = serverURL.substring(typePos + 1); } else { this._serverHost = serverURL; serverURL = "AutoServer"; } int optPos = serverURL.indexOf(47); if (optPos >= 0) { this._serverType = serverURL.substring(0, optPos); serverURL = serverURL.substring(optPos + 1); } else { this._serverType = serverURL; serverURL = ""; } this._serverOptions = serverURL; if (this._serverHost.length() == 0) { throw new InvalidServerURLException("Invalid server URL: " + origServerURL); } else { if (this._serverType.length() == 0) { this._serverType = "AutoServer"; } } } @Override public String toString() { return "worldserver://" + this._serverHost + "/" + this._serverType + "/" + this._serverOptions; } }
